AMD Earnings 'Were Good,' Says Analyst Even as Stock Sinks 9% After Hours: Wall Street Wanted a 'Blowout' Forecast
On Tuesday, AMD stock fell nearly 9% after hours despite a Q2 beat as Wall Street sought a bigger Helios-driven AI outlook.
